Witryna1 lut 2024 · Marseille Soap or in French ‘Savon de Marseille’ is one of the products France is famous for worldwide! The soap production in Marseille dates back to 600 years ago, and the first soapmaker was officially documented in 1370. Savon de Marseille is a hard soap made of vegetable oils. Witryna17 lip 2024 · Escargot: rich and buttery snails. Estouffade printanière: a spring vegetable stew. Entrées. The word entrée in English refers to the main course of a meal. In France, entrée is more often used to describe starter courses or appetizers. The main course would instead be called plat principal.. WitrynaThe French Kebeca Liberata medal, created in 1690 to celebrate France’s successful defence of the City of Québec, depicts the image of a seated woman (representing France) with a beaver at her feet (representing Canada).
